Position Title: Quality Technician

Salary: $49,920-$54,080/year

Shift: 2nd

Hours: 4:30pm-3:00am Monday-Thursday

Location: Liberty, MO

QPS Employment Group is hiring a Quality Technician for a company in Liberty, MO. This is a direct hire opportunity.

Quality Technician Responsibilities
  • Read and interpret blueprints, technical drawings, E-drawings and welding procedures to understand project requirements and specifications
  • Conduct dimensional, visual, and functional tests on products and components
  • Verify compliance with engineering drawings, specifications, and quality standards
  • Complete first article inspections (FAI) and assist with PPAP submissions as required
  • Record inspection findings in quality logs, databases, or ERP/QMS systems
  • Prepare nonconformance reports (NCRs) and assist in documenting deviations or product concerns
  • Maintain accurate records for audits, certifications, and customer documentation
  • Support creation or revision of standard operating procedures (SOPs) and work instructions
  • Participate in problem-solving activities such as 5 Whys, Fishbone, and other RCA methods
  • Assist with corrective and preventive actions (CAPA) to eliminate recurring issues
  • Collaborate with production teams to ensure quality-related improvements are implemented
  • Monitor production processes for consistency, capability, and compliance
  • Verify proper use and calibration of measurement tools and testing equipment
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ives, including Lean, 5S, and quality system upgrades
  • Communicate quality concerns promptly to supervisors and engineering teams
Quality Technician Requirements
  • High school diploma or GED required; technical degree or certificate preferred
  • 1-3 years of experience in manufacturing or quality control (or equivalent training)
  • Experience reading and interpreting blueprints/technical drawings required
  • Proficient with measurement tools: calipers, micrometers, height gauges, etc.
  • Strong understanding of GD&T principles, tolerances, and inspection methods
  • Ability to use quality systems, ERP software, or digital inspection tools
  • Strong att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and communication skills
  • Ability to work independently and collaborate with cross-functional teams
  • Ability to stand, walk, bend, and lift up to 40 pounds as needed
  • Work performed in a manufacturing floor environment with exposure to machinery, noise, and moving equipment
  • Use of appropriate PPE required
